Have them do a smoke test of the Evap purge valve. If that's stuck closed, fumes generated when filling the tank increase the pressure in the tank, and shut the filler off

As for towing with the 3.6, remember, towing capacity reduces as weight inside the vehicle increases. So start with the weight inside the truck to calculate safe max trailer load.
